In the 2D-Haar case, padding is added only when the number of rows or columns is odd and to obtain the original vector you just need to discard the last row/column.

However this information is not present in the transformed tensor, e.g., a tensor of shape [2,3,4] might derive from [4,6,1] (no padding) or from [3,5,1] (padding both in x and y), and therefore you cannot automatically recover the original tensor (unless, of course, you add the original tensor shape as an input to the process).
